South Dakota Gray Wolf Delisted 04/09/07
As of March 12, the gray wolf was removed from the protection of the Endangered Species Act east of the Missouri River in South Dakota. This change resulted from the recent delisting of the western Great Lakes population of gray wolves by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service. [2 Comments]

South Dakota has 10 Cases of Chronic Wasting Disease 02/16/07
Of 2,509 animals tested in South Dakota since July 1, 2006, three elk and seven deer have tested positive for chronic wasting disease. [Comments?]
